Hi. A couple of thoughts:
  • Epcot is my favorite park and I have seen Illuminations many times from many locations. I don't understand what you would need a fast pass for? Don't overthink that one.
  • I think you are cutting it way too close with your brunch and 7DMT on 3/22
  • Without knowing kids ages or family dynamics - hard to evaluate. Make sure you are looking at maps and discussing with brother about the pace of your FP schedule.
